 tio-2.5-1.el8 (FEDORA-EPEL-2022-7a7b9915ea)
 Simple TTY terminal I/O application
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Update Information:

# tio v2.5    * Update configuration file documentation      Rename `.tiorc` to
`.tioconfig`, `tiorc` to `config`, etc.    * Add support for `$HOME/.tioconfig`
Replaces what used to be `$HOME/.tiorc    * Fix double prefix key regression
* Better error checking in config file, rename the file      Accept `true`,
`enable`, `on`, `yes`, `1` as true values, their counterparts as false ones.
Check integer values for errors and range. Warn about ignored (e.g. misspelled)
options.      Check `getenv()` return value for `NULL`.      Rename `tiorc` to
`config`, as it's a static INI file, not an executable "run commands".
